That is what drew me to the decorative art dataset from the Williams College Museum of Art.

My process with this data was decently easy. The data was already clean, so I did not have to clean up anything. I decided to make an Omeka exhibition, and that required me to come up with some sort of theme of the pieces I was going to exhibit. I downloaded the data to analyze it, but realized I did not have to do that much work with it. I decided to just choose ten American art pieces from the data (country of origin/creator was a piece of information included in the data set) and put them into an Omeka exhibition. In addition to the spreadsheet of the WCMA data, I also used the WCMA official website which has their collection digitized. I basically transferred the data I gained from both the spreadsheet and website into Omeka to create a more concise presentation of a specific genre of art (American).

As far as presentation goes, I kept the original and basic theme of Omeka for my exhibition. I made this creative decision because I felt the default theme presented the information and exhibition the clearest and the best. For this WordPress subdomain, I chose a theme that is based around the idea and concept of an art gallery. The theme felt fitting because of the art theme of the dataset I chose.
